I have some keywords, I just can't get any higher, while others make it to #1. I am just wondering if I should keep spending more time rewriting it, or if I should just move on, and let time, and work on increasing Page Rank and other things. I'm just not sure how much more effort on one article is worth it.

I noticed that if I just write an article as I think it should be, I may rank at position 44. If I rewrite it based on Density, I may move up to 14 or so. Other times I may go straight to #1 overnight. Other keywords that I have across my website, to the point of embarrassment, I am still not even ranking for. I think I may need a higher page rank before google will care.

Thoughts?

    Your post seems to focus only on the on-page aspects of SEO. Remember that SEO consists of on-page and off-page SEO.

    If you are currently at a #14th position and are ranking for your keyword with little or no off-page SEO, then you have no doubt done well with the on-page aspect and need to begin focusing on the off-page SEO methods.

    Off-page SEO methods, better known as backlinking, include; Article Writing, Blog Posting, Forum Posting, Social Booking Marking to name a few. A quick forum search will yield countless well written posts on this popular topic.

    When you write an article for your site, if you want to rank, you should write with the search engines in mind. Your article should include your keyword and related keywords to maximize your mileage.

    Once you have your article in place with the keywords sprinkled through out, then start backlinking to that page.

    As you have keywords all over your site that you are not ranking for, you likely just need to do some more backlinking to those pages, using the keywords for anchor text.

    Another thing you can do is to go to Google Adwords tool and pop your website name in the search field and see what Google thinks your site is about. Hopefully, the results will be what you are aiming for. In the process, you may find a number of related keywords that you hadn't thought of that Google "knows" your site for. Take those keywords and make sure your site is optimized for them. As Google already associates your site with those terms, optimizing for them will give you even higher rankings for them. Some of these may be long tail keywords and once you have captured top rankings for those you can more easily drill down and get the shorter tails.
